Create account

1BK2g1XyDvUYUtFL
1763d · help
WonderMouse Technologies is web designing company, which provides best website designing company in india. https://www.wondermouse.in/website-designing-company-in-india/
replied 1763d
... yet it takes them 3 posts to include an URL